Understanding Ivy League Canine Academy’s Three Pillars
Strong Foundation of Obedience Both On and Off-Leash
At Ivy League Canine Academy, establishing a strong structure of obedience is our first top priority. A trained dog knows essential commands such as “sit,” “stay,” “come,” and “down.” These commands are important for reliable communication between the owner and the dog, ensuring safety and compliance in various circumstances.
Dogs start their training by discovering commands while on a leash in a controlled setting before advancing to off-leash We slowly present interruptions and encourage off-leash work as they become more knowledgeable, improving their capability to stay focused and react efficiently.
Socializing and Direct Exposure to Public Places and Various Stimuli
Socialization is essential for avoiding behavioral concerns. By exposing dogs to diverse environments, people, and stimuli, we help them develop self-confidence and versatility. At Ivy League, we create safe chances for dogs to communicate with other animals and experience new sights and sounds.
This exposure lowers stress and anxiety and fearfulness, leading to a well-adjusted family dog. Long-lasting benefits include a calmer temperament in public areas, reducing the possibility of aggressive or afraid reactions.
